Faults Causes Measures
Deviating zero point signal Operating temperature too high/low Operate the instrument in the permissible
temperature range
Diaphragm damaged, e.g. due to impacts,
abrasive/aggressive medium; corrosion at
diaphragm; transmission medium missing
Replace instrument; if it fails repeatedly, contact
the manufacturer.
If complaint is unjustied, we will charge you the complaint processing fees.
CAUTION!
If faults cannot be eliminated by means of the measures listed above, shut down the submersible pressure
transmitter immediately, and ensure that pressure is no longer present, and secure the instrument from
being put back into operation inadvertently. In this case, contact the manufacturer. If a return is needed,
follow the instructions given in chapter 9.2 “Return”.
9. Dismounting, return and disposal
WARNING!
Residual media in the dismounted instrument can result in a risk to persons, the environment and
equipment. Take sucient precautionary measures.
9.1 Dismounting
WARNING!
Risk of burns!
Let the instrument cool down suciently before dismounting it!
During dismounting there is a risk of residual, dangerously hot media.
9.2 Return
WARNING!
Strictly observe the following when shipping the submersible pressure transmitter:
All submersible pressure transmitters delivered to WIKA must be free from any kind of hazardous substances
(acids, bases, solutions, etc.).
